About the Role
The role involves creating PCB layouts for power converter assemblies in Altium Designer, ensuring adherence to Design for Manufacturability (DFM) guidelines and established CAD library standards.

Responsibilities
Create PCB layouts for power converter assemblies in Altium Designer.
Follow Design for Manufacturability (DFM) guidelines and established CAD library standards for component footprints and attributes.
Perform comprehensive design verification using automated CAD validation and rule-checking tools.
Utilize Product Lifecycle Management (PLM) systems to manage PCB designs through all development stages, including layout, review, fabrication, assembly, and stencil release.
Collaborate effectively with Electrical Design Engineers to update layouts based on schematic revisions, engineer markups, product platform derivatives, and new product introductions.
Partner with Mechanical Engineers to accurately incorporate board outlines, mechanical features, terminals, mounting requirements, and keep-out zones, while obtaining required documentation for PCB release.
Work closely with Operations and NPI Engineers to implement manufacturability requirements, including spacing, solder mask design, assembly tolerances, and process-driven design margins.
Schedule and lead PCB Layout Design Reviews, both in-person and virtual, with cross-functional stakeholders including Electrical, Mechanical, Firmware, Compliance, Manufacturing, and Operations teams prior to design release.
Apply disciplined project and workload management practices to support multiple concurrent designs and ensure timely PCB releases.
Collaborate with CAD Library Administrators to maintain library integrity, troubleshoot design database issues, and ensure adherence to component library standards.
Generate PCB stencil manufacturing files using approved CAD tools and document releases through PLM systems.
